Everton fix their sights on Porto's Christian Atsu as talks start

Posted On Sunday, 10th March 2013
Porto youngster Christian Atsu's proposed move to English side Everton is still on course with latest reports in Portugal claiming talks have started.

Everton manager David Moyes has generally had to work on a shoestring budget, but he has proved to have an uncanny eye for a bargain, as shown by Kevin Mirallas who signed for £6m last summer.

The Ghana international was on Spurs’ radar during the January transfer window, but the north London outfit were unable to force through a deal.

But now Everton could snaffle Atsu which would be a coup for him.

Reports in Portugal suggest that Everton are pondering whether to make a bid for him as they have started some talks over the deal

They also note that Atsu has a release clause of £8m.

Atsu has yet to get off the mark for Porto in the league this season.

He is contracted with the club until 2014.
